亚洲香蕉成人av网站在线观看_欧美精品成人91久久久久久久_久久久久久久久久久亚洲_热久久视久久精品18亚洲精品_国产精自产拍久久久久久_亚洲色图国产精品_91精品国产网站_中文字幕欧美日韩精品_国产精品久久久久久亚洲调教_国产精品久久一区_性夜试看影院91社区_97在线观看视频国产_68精品久久久久久欧美_欧美精品在线观看_国产精品一区二区久久精品_欧美老女人bb

首頁 > 網站 > 幫助中心 > 正文

淺談MyISAM 和 InnoDB 的區別與優化

2024-07-09 22:47:44
字體:
來源:轉載
供稿:網友

MyISAM 和 InnoDB 的基本區別

1.InnoDB不支持FULLTEXT類型的索引。

2.InnoDB 中不保存表的具體行數,也就是說,執行select count(*) from table時,InnoDB要掃描一遍整個表來計算有多少行,但是MyISAM只要簡單的讀出保存好的行數即可。注意的是,當count(*)語句包含 where條件時,兩種表的操作是一樣的。

3.對于AUTO_INCREMENT類型的字段,InnoDB中必須包含只有該字段的索引,但是在MyISAM表中,可以和其他字段一起建立聯合索引。

4.DELETE FROM table時,InnoDB不會重新建立表,而是一行一行的刪除。MyISAM 是表所 innodb是行鎖

5.LOAD TABLE FROM MASTER(從主負載表)操作對InnoDB是不起作用的,解決方法是首先把InnoDB表改成MyISAM表,導入數據后再改成InnoDB表,但是對于使用的額外的InnoDB特性(例如外鍵)的表不適用。

另外,InnoDB表的行鎖也不是絕對的,如果在執行一個SQL語句時MySQL不能確定要掃描的范圍,InnoDB表同樣會鎖全表,例如update table set num=1 where name like “"2%”

6.InnoDB 支持事物

選擇存儲引擎 根據實際情況選擇。

一般情況下如果查詢多建議使用myIsam 。

如果你需要事務處理或是外鍵,那么InnoDB 可能是比較好的方式。

MyISAM和InnoDB優化:

  key_buffer_size - 這對MyISAM表來說非常重要。如果只是使用MyISAM表,可以把它設置為可用內存的 30-40%。合理的值取決于索引大小、數據量以及負載 -- 記住,MyISAM表會使用操作系統的緩存來緩存數據,因此需要留出部分內存給它們,很多情況下數據比索引大多了。盡管如此,需要總是檢查是否所有的 key_buffer 都被利用了 -- .MYI 文件只有 1GB,而 key_buffer 卻設置為 4GB 的情況是非常少的。這么做太浪費了。如果你很少使用MyISAM表,那么也保留低于 16-32MB 的 key_buffer_size 以適應給予磁盤的臨時表索引所需。

  innodb_buffer_pool_size - 這對Innodb表來說非常重要。Innodb相比MyISAM表對緩沖更為敏感。MyISAM可以在默認的 key_buffer_size 設置下運行的可以,然而Innodb在默認的innodb_buffer_pool_size 設置下卻跟蝸牛似的。由于Innodb把數據和索引都緩存起來,無需留給操作系統太多的內存,因此如果只需要用Innodb的話則可以設置它高達 70-80% 的可用內存。一些應用于 key_buffer 的規則有 -- 如果你的數據量不大,并且不會暴增,那么無需把innodb_additional_pool_size - 這個選項對性能影響并不太多,至少在有差不多足夠內存可分配的操作系統上是這樣。不過如果你仍然想設置為 20MB(或者更大),因此就需要看一下Innodb其他需要分配的內存有多少。

       innodb_log_file_size 在高寫入負載尤其是大數據集的情況下很重要。這個值越大則性能相對越高,但是要注意到可能會增加恢復時間。我經常設置為 64-512MB,跟據服務器大小而異。

發表評論 共有條評論
用戶名: 密碼:
驗證碼: 匿名發表
亚洲香蕉成人av网站在线观看_欧美精品成人91久久久久久久_久久久久久久久久久亚洲_热久久视久久精品18亚洲精品_国产精自产拍久久久久久_亚洲色图国产精品_91精品国产网站_中文字幕欧美日韩精品_国产精品久久久久久亚洲调教_国产精品久久一区_性夜试看影院91社区_97在线观看视频国产_68精品久久久久久欧美_欧美精品在线观看_国产精品一区二区久久精品_欧美老女人bb
操人视频在线观看欧美| 亚洲一区二区在线| 国产午夜精品久久久| 正在播放国产一区| 91精品国产亚洲| 欧美日韩亚洲精品一区二区三区| 亚洲一区二区三| 日韩中文有码在线视频| 中文字幕少妇一区二区三区| 欧美精品18videos性欧美| 精品国产乱码久久久久酒店| 欧美中文字幕在线| 日韩毛片在线看| 中文字幕一区电影| 亚洲最大成人免费视频| 91精品久久久久久久久久另类| 精品偷拍各种wc美女嘘嘘| 久久国产精品首页| 亚洲综合视频1区| 亚洲图片欧洲图片av| 亚洲美女av在线播放| 亚洲а∨天堂久久精品9966| 91视频国产一区| 国产成人久久精品| 亚洲一级片在线看| 久久久视频在线| 国产亚洲一区精品| 国产精品高潮呻吟久久av野狼| 乱亲女秽乱长久久久| 欧美小视频在线观看| 国产一区红桃视频| 在线观看中文字幕亚洲| 国产精品福利网| 国模视频一区二区| 国产亚洲精品久久| 欧美极品欧美精品欧美视频| 人人爽久久涩噜噜噜网站| 亚洲国产欧美久久| 欧美一区二区三区免费视| 亚洲一区二区三区乱码aⅴ蜜桃女| 红桃视频成人在线观看| 7777kkkk成人观看| 97香蕉久久超级碰碰高清版| 欧美成年人视频网站欧美| www.日韩.com| 成人a级免费视频| 久久久日本电影| 精品福利在线观看| 日韩美女在线播放| 97在线看免费观看视频在线观看| 免费成人高清视频| 亚洲精品第一国产综合精品| 日韩欧美中文免费| 97在线免费观看| 日韩av日韩在线观看| 久久中文字幕一区| 日韩美女主播视频| 精品国产欧美成人夜夜嗨| 伊人久久五月天| 一区二区三区视频观看| 亚洲综合在线小说| 大伊人狠狠躁夜夜躁av一区| 亚洲欧美国产高清va在线播| 国产欧美日韩最新| 久久精品国产亚洲精品2020| 欧美—级高清免费播放| yellow中文字幕久久| 国产成人免费91av在线| 成人高清视频观看www| 亚洲精品99久久久久中文字幕| 91成人在线视频| yw.139尤物在线精品视频| 欧美大胆a视频| 欧美精品久久久久a| 亚洲伊人久久综合| 国产主播喷水一区二区| 日韩精品亚洲元码| 亚洲视频日韩精品| 日韩资源在线观看| 日韩视频永久免费观看| 91超碰caoporn97人人| 国产精品吴梦梦| 97香蕉超级碰碰久久免费的优势| 97在线日本国产| 欧美中文字幕在线| 亚洲午夜精品视频| 国产精品jvid在线观看蜜臀| 久久久久久高潮国产精品视| 亚洲欧洲在线免费| 亚洲第一页自拍| 亚洲第一视频网| 三级精品视频久久久久| 亚洲va男人天堂| 少妇高潮久久久久久潘金莲| 国产在线播放91| 成人一区二区电影| 国产成+人+综合+亚洲欧美丁香花| 成人激情视频在线| 黄色成人av网| 亚洲成人激情在线观看| 亚洲午夜女主播在线直播| 亚洲福利视频久久| 午夜精品久久久久久99热软件| 亚洲第一精品久久忘忧草社区| 亚洲欧美一区二区三区四区| 精品亚洲精品福利线在观看| 欧美国产日韩中文字幕在线| 性色av一区二区三区在线观看| 色樱桃影院亚洲精品影院| 国产精品视频专区| 伊人成人开心激情综合网| 欧美激情va永久在线播放| 久久久久久91| 国产亚洲免费的视频看| 国产欧美一区二区三区在线看| 欧美老肥婆性猛交视频| 性色av一区二区咪爱| 久久久久久久国产| 国产91色在线|免| 日韩高清免费在线| 日韩av黄色在线观看| 欧美极品少妇xxxxⅹ喷水| 国产精品久久久久久亚洲影视| 永久免费毛片在线播放不卡| 日韩资源在线观看| 69久久夜色精品国产69乱青草| 97香蕉超级碰碰久久免费的优势| 国产精品美女www| 欧美性生交xxxxxdddd| 91欧美精品午夜性色福利在线| 国产在线日韩在线| 欧美视频免费在线观看| 欧美日韩成人免费| 亚洲免费影视第一页| 国产精品成人一区二区| 97视频免费看| 亚洲欧美中文日韩v在线观看| 91亚洲精品一区二区| 久久久亚洲成人| 国产一区二区精品丝袜| 91精品国产91久久久久福利| 日韩欧美在线第一页| 日韩在线视频观看正片免费网站| 国产精品视频男人的天堂| 亚洲视频自拍偷拍| 一区二区在线免费视频| 欧美性高跟鞋xxxxhd| 亚洲美腿欧美激情另类| 成人免费视频在线观看超级碰| 欧亚精品在线观看| 国产亚洲激情在线| 中文字幕精品视频| 精品日韩视频在线观看| 精品久久久久久久久久ntr影视| 欧美中文在线视频| 久久亚洲精品中文字幕冲田杏梨| 日韩在线欧美在线| 97国产精品久久| 欧美多人乱p欧美4p久久| 国产精品视频1区| 最好看的2019的中文字幕视频| 亚洲精品一区久久久久久| 亚洲第一av网站| 国产精品大陆在线观看|